BG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2016 in Review

408 of the 4,008 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Bunge Global (BG) for Q4 2016, worth a combined $8.11B — up 23% from $6.57B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 75 funds opened new BG positions and 33 closed out — a net gain of 42 holders — while 136 added to existing stakes and 145 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Balyasny Asset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$56.3M. The largest seller was Ontario Teachers' Pension Plan Board, cutting an estimated $56.3M.
